Pumpkin Moon in Old Chatham Road and Lower Rainham Road closed due to bad weather

Revellers preparing to celebrate Halloween are facing the scary prospect of doing it without a pumpkin to carve.

Pumpkin Moon - the popular pick-your-own venue - has been forced to close both its premises in Old Chatham Road, Sandling near Maidstone, and in Lower Rainham Road, Rainham, today because the fields "are simply too wet."

The news will be a disappointment to many families who often make a day-out of a visit to the farm where there is also a maize maze, face-painting and pumpkin-painting activities.
